2016-01-05 04:05:54 +03:00
|
|
|
var tape = require("tape"),
|
2016-05-26 18:58:26 +03:00
|
|
|
d3 = require("../"),
|
2017-01-21 02:11:32 +03:00
|
|
|
d3Selection = require("d3-selection"),
|
2016-05-26 18:58:26 +03:00
|
|
|
testExports = require("./test-exports");
|
2016-01-05 04:05:54 +03:00
|
|
|
|
|
|
|
tape("version matches package.json", function(test) {
|
|
|
|
test.equal(d3.version, require("../package.json").version);
|
|
|
|
test.end();
|
|
|
|
});
|
2016-05-26 18:58:26 +03:00
|
|
|
|
2017-01-21 02:11:32 +03:00
|
|
|
tape("d3.event is a getter for d3Selection.event", function(test) {
|
|
|
|
test.equal(d3.event, null);
|
|
|
|
try {
|
|
|
|
d3Selection.event = 42;
|
|
|
|
test.equal(d3.event, 42);
|
|
|
|
} finally {
|
|
|
|
d3Selection.event = null;
|
|
|
|
}
|
|
|
|
test.end();
|
|
|
|
});
|
|
|
|
|
2016-07-02 00:02:24 +03:00
|
|
|
for (var dependency in require("../package.json").dependencies) {
|
|
|
|
testExports(dependency);
|
|
|
|
}
|